■Slippage method linear acceleration/deceleration smoothing
Set "4: Slippage method (Linear)" or "5: Slippage method (Linear: Input value follow up)" in the clutch smoothing method.
The differences between "4: Slippage method (Linear)" and "5: Slippage method (Linear: Input value follow up)" are shown
below.
Input speed during smoothing
When the speed is fixed
When the speed is changed
continuously and slightly
When the speed is changed largely
• When the input speed to the clutch is fixed
The operations of "4: Slippage method (Linear)" and "5: Slippage method (Linear: Input value follow up)" are same.
